#777 Год выпуска: 01/2016 Производитель: O'Reilly Media / Infinite Skills Сайт производителя: oreilly.com, infiniteskills.com/training/im-a-software-architect-now-what.html Автор: Zeljko Obrenovic Продолжительность: 4:30 Тип раздаваемого материала: Видеоклипы Язык: Английский Описание: Do you want to write code that stands the test of time? Or do you want to perpetuate the nightmare of difficult-to-change code that many software developers face today? Building Maintainable Software offers a pathway to craftsmanship for those who want to do the right thing. In this video, software virtuoso Zeljko Obrenovic introduces a set of guidelines for creating software that meets the gold standard of true maintainability. Each guideline is reviewed in detail, using real-world examples of code that follow-or don't follow-these important rules. With these videos, you will: - Gain a practical understanding of the ten guidelines critical to building maintainable software - Discover what maintainability really means and how it relates to other aspects of software quality - Explore why maintainability is especially crucial in the early stages of software development - Practice refactoring techniques that turn poor code into code that's compliant with the ten guidelines
Содержание
01. Building Maintainable Software 0101 Introduction 0102 What is Maintainability and Why is it Important? 0103 Overview of the 10 Guidelines 0104 Short Units of Code: Guideline Introduction 0105 Short Units of Code: Applying the Guideline 0106 Simple Units of Code: Guideline Introduction 0107 Simple Units of Code: Applying the Guideline 0108 Keep Unit Interfaces Small: Guideline Introduction 0109 Keep Unit Interfaces Small: Applying the Guideline 0110 Write Code Once: Guideline Introduction 0111 Write Code Once: Applying the Guideline 0112 Refactoring Code to Improve Maintainability #1 0113 Separate Concerns in Modules: Guideline Introduction 0114 Separate Concerns in Modules: Applying the Guideline 0115 Couple Architecture Components Loosely: Guideline Introduction 0116 Couple Architecture Components Loosely: Applying the Guideline 0117 Keep Architecture Components Balanced: Guideline Introduction 0118 Keep Architecture Components Balanced: Applying the Guideline 0119 Refactoring Code to Improve Maintainability #2 0120 Keep Your Codebase Small: Guideline Introduction 0121 Next Steps
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 4
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ения
Ресурс не предоставляет электронные версии произведений, а занимается лишь коллекционированием и каталогизацией ссылок, присылаемых и публикуемых на форуме нашими читателями. Если вы являетесь правообладателем какого-либо представленного материала и не желаете чтобы ссылка на него находилась в нашем каталоге, свяжитесь с нами и мы незамедлительно удалим её. Файлы для обмена на трекере предоставлены пользователями сайта, и администрация не несёт ответственности за их содержание. Просьба не заливать файлы, защищенные авторскими правами, а также файлы нелегального содержания!